In the fourth match of IPL 2025, all limits of adventure were exceeded when Delhi Capitals defeated Lucknow Super Giants by 1 wicket. In this match played on the grounds of Visakhapatnam, both teams performed brilliantly, but finally the name of Delhi was Delhi.
Lucknow Super Giants innings – Puran and Marsh explosion
The Lucknow captain won the toss and decided to bat first and the team performed brilliantly in the beginning. Nicholas Puran scored 75 runs and Mitchell Marsh scored 72 runs, leading to the team’s score to 209/8.
It seemed at one time that Lucknow’s score would reach 260, but the Delhi bowlers, led by Mitchell Starc, returned and bowled a brilliant death over and limited the score.
Delhi Capitals’s innings – poor start, but again the storm came
The Delhi Capitals started chasing 209 runs. Jack Freshers McGark and Faf du Plessy returned to the pavilion cheaply, and the team soon lost 3 wickets.
Rishabh Pant, who is captaining this season, was completely flopped and dismissed without opening an account.
Vipraj Nigam and Ashutosh Sharma’s strong innings
Meanwhile, Vipraj Nigam, who is making a debut, played an explosive innings of 39 runs off just 15 balls and tried to bring Delhi’s innings back on track.
But Ashutosh Sharma became the real hero, who won the team by playing a stormy innings of 66 runs off 31 balls. When Delhi’s score was 65/5, he took the front and batted unwavering from one end.
The thrill of the match – three balls left, one wicket remains, winning of Delhi
In the last overs, Delhi had to struggle for every run, but he won the match with three balls remaining. This one wicket win was not only to increase confidence for Delhi, but also made the match the most exciting match of this season.
Who shone in bowling?
- Mitchell Starc of Delhi showed his bowling and took 3 wickets.
- From Lucknow, Digvesh Rathi, Shardul Thakur, Siddharth and Ravi Bishnoi got 2-2 wickets.
Match turning point
When Delhi lost 5 wickets for 65 runs, it seemed that the match had gone out of hand. But Vipraj Nigam and Ashutosh Sharma’s explosive innings changed the attitude of the match.
